Discover the Impact of Vegetable Oils with “Dark Calories”
“Dark Calories: How Vegetable Oils Destroy Our Health and How We Can Get It Back” is a groundbreaking book by Author’s Name, published by Hachette Go on June 11, 2024. This insightful read addresses the hidden dangers of vegetable oils and their potential harms to our well-being. With 416 pages of compelling research, it dives deep into the health implications of the oils widely consumed in modern diets.

E. Sato –
This is the 4th book I’ve read by Dr. Cate, and she never fails to knock it out of the park. In Dark Calories, Dr. Cate explains the physiology of how our bodies utilize fats and why it’s toxic for our cells to ingest seed oils (aka “vegetable” oils). She explains that the toxic sludge of soy, cottonseed, canola, and the other “hateful 8” in its crude form would make anyone gag, yet once it has been processed and deodorized and sanitized, it’s a nonoffensive oil substituted for traditional healthy oils in most restaurants and even home kitchens. She clearly explains what these poisonous substances do to our cells and why we MUST stop using them, even though they are cheaper and basically in everything processed, even that which is labeled organic or healthy. Well, they are after all a byproduct that used to be thrown away but now we eat them and look who is making money (food corporations) and look who is suffering (the people fooled into thinking it’s healthier than the food humans have been consuming for thousands of years).
